The choice between long-haired and short-haired cats often comes down to grooming preferences and lifestyle. Long-haired breeds like the Persian require regular grooming, while short-haired breeds like the Abyssinian are low-maintenance.
While cats are generally independent, some breeds are more trainable than others. For example, Bengals and Siamese cats can learn tricks and commands, while other breeds may require more patience and consistency.
If you're looking for a cat that doesn't require much grooming or attention, consider breeds like the Domestic Shorthair or the Russian Blue. These cats are independent and easy to care for.
From the sleek and muscular build of the Bengal to the plush, long fur of the Himalayan, physical characteristics vary widely among breeds. Eye color, coat patterns, and ear shapes are just a few of the distinguishing features that set breeds apart.
